Background & Goal

Iceland’s strategic harbors face increasing vulnerability to flooding due to extreme weather events and rising sea levels. These critical maritime hubs experience unpredictable storm surges that threaten essential infrastructure, disrupt shipping operations, and compromise national supply chains. Traditional static flood defenses have proven inadequate against Iceland’s harsh coastal conditions, requiring a more adaptive and resilient solution.

Why maritime flood barriers are critical for ports

Ports and maritime infrastructure are highly exposed to flooding risks caused by storms, sea level rise, and extreme weather events. Disruptions in port operations can have significant economic impacts and affect supply chains.

Maritime flood barriers provide a fast and flexible solution to protect critical infrastructure without requiring permanent construction. This allows operators to respond quickly to changing conditions and maintain operational continuity.

For port authorities and industrial operators, mobile flood barriers are an effective way to enhance resilience while maintaining flexibility and cost efficiency.
